The Current Market Prices
The price of a new iPhone 11 can vary depending on the specific model and storage capacity. On the high end, a 64GB model can range from around $449 to $479, while the 256GB model can cost between $609 and $649. Smaller differences in price can be due to regional pricing and retailers.
Trade-In Values
Unfortunately, the trade-in value of an iPhone 7 has been steadily decreasing over time. As of the latest data, you might only get around $160 to $180 for a well-maintained iPhone 7 in excellent condition. It's important to note that the exact trade-in price can vary based on factors such as the device condition, age, technical specifications, and regional demand.
Calculating the Upgrade Cost
Based on the current trade-in value of an iPhone 7 and the cost of an iPhone 11, the additional money needed to upgrade can range significantly. For instance:
If you trade in a well-maintained iPhone 7 worth about $170, you would need approximately $400 to $440 to purchase a new iPhone 11 (64GB). If you upgrade to an iPhone 11 with 256GB storage, you would need around $460 to $500 after trading in a similar iPhone 7.Is It Worth the Upgrade?
